A nuisance, but not impossible

I get a CEL at first startup when temps are at or near 0 F or below. The fault code cited is P0068, which my technician says doesn't exist for the 6.4. My code reader also says it's an unknown SAE code.

It did exist for the 6.0 and some gasoline models and was an improper correlation between the throttle position sensor and the MAF or MAP sensor.

I carry my code reader in the truck and plug it in and clear the code. It does not reappear until the next 0 degree start, whereupon I clear it again.

Ford told me a year ago that they were having some cold weather issues that set this or one of two other codes. This was in Winona, MN. The service manager told me I needed to bring it back south where it was warmer. Well . . . I'm south and it ain't warmer.

Have any of you experienced this? What if anything is the cure? Thanks!

Just looked at the diagnostic codes posted above for the 6.4. P0068 is listed as a correlation error between the MAP sensor and EBP sensor. Says it's set, if I'm reading correctly, in the KOEO mode. Now how could pressures be different in the intake and exhaust with the engine not running just because it's too cold?
